The Cage
Putting green paper above ourselves,
Or treating others poorly for being themselves,
Stuck in a cage we call life,
Filled with sparring,
Filled with strife,
Perceptions that leave scarring,
They tell you to live one way,
Be divergent and they’ll make you pay,
Working until you die,
They take half of your share,
So what if you cry?
They wouldn’t care,
“It’s for the better good,” They say,
While watching you decay,
Without time to discuss,
“Give your things to us,”
Thinking they’re clever,
No way out of this cage,
We’re stuck here forever,
This is the new age;
